Description
- Are you a customer-centric individual looking for an impactful role driving strategic business decisions that better serve customers and make their lives better? We are hiring an experienced Program Manager to serve as a central coordination hub for Japan Operations long-term planning. This is a high-visibility role that communicates directly with Director and VP leadership, connecting Finance, Business teams, and WW senior leadership through structured planning cycles and ad-hoc strategic initiatives. The candidate will drive end-to-end planning processes and executive-level reporting across multiple cadences. Key job responsibilities Strategic Planning Cycles SPS (Strategic Planning Session): Lead coordination of inputs, narrative development, and deliverables for the annual strategic planning session; facilitate workshops and brainstorms to generate bold ideas OP1 (3-Year Forward Plan): Drive the Operational Plan 1 cycle end-to-end — aligning Finance and Business teams on long-range targets, investment asks, and network strategy OP2 (Annual/Monthly Plan): Coordinate the Operational Plan 2 process, ensuring monthly granularity for the year ahead is aligned across stakeholders QxG (Quarterly Guidance): Manage quarterly guidance cycles, bridging Finance forecasts with operational reality for leadership alignment Business Reporting & Communication Own and deliver executive-level business result reporting including MBR (Monthly Business Review) and QBR (Quarterly Business Review) Develop clear narratives connecting operational performance to strategic goals for Director/VP and WW senior leadership audiences Special Missions & Strategic Initiatives Execute high-priority assignments from Director/VP — including workshops, brainstorming sessions, and cross-functional deep dives Generate and structure "big ideas" for incorporation into SPS, OP1, and OP2 planning cycles
Basic Qualifications
- - 5+ years of program or project management experience - Experience owning program strategy, end to end delivery, and communicating results to senior leadership - Knowledge of Excel at an intermediate level (e.g., pivot tables & charts, multiple criteria lookups, nested logical/IF formulas, data cleansing, array formulas, etc.) - English: Intermediate (able to attend internal meetings, able to negotiate internally)
Preferred Qualifications
- - 2+ years of supply chain experience - Experience working cross functionally with non-tech teams - MBA - Speak, write, and read fluently in Japanese at a business level or above (N1+) Our inclusive culture empowers Amazonians to deliver the best results for our customers.
